CONTRACT OF INDEMNITY
A contract by which one party promise to
save the other from loss caused to him by
the conduct of the promiser himself,or by
the conduct of any other person is called
a ‘contract of indemnity’(sec 124).

. Indemnifier-promisor
.Indemnified-promisee

IMPORTANT POINT OF
CONTRACT OF INDEMNITY
Definition is not exhaustive
INCLUDE;
.express promises to indemnify
.Cases were the loss caused by thr conduct of the
promisor or by the conduct of any other person.
Not include ;
.implied promises to indemnify
.loss from accident and event not depending
on the conduct of promiser.
CONTRACT OF GUARANTEE
Contract to perform the promise ,or discharge
the liabaility ,of a third person in case of
default.
.surety
.principal debtor
.creditor
